PURPOSE:To measure the accurate capacity by adding the distance to the wall surface and measuring the capacity using a reflection type distance measuring instrument and reducing the influence by a difference of various conditions. CONSTITUTION:Ultrasonic waves are transmitted from a transmission part 7 and the ultrasonic waves reflected on the wall surface existing in the transmitting direction are received by a reception part 8 and the time from the time of transmission to the time of reception is measured by a time measurement part 9 and the distance to the wall surface is calculated by a distance arithmetic part 10 from the time. Next, a driving means 11 turns the ultrasonic distance measuring instrument 6 and changes in order to the ultrasonic wave transmitting direction. Next, an addition part 13 adds the distance to the wall surface in the prescribed each direction inputted from the distance arithmetic part 10 and outputs it to a constant multiplication part 14 which calculates the product of the output of the addition part 13 and a predetermined constant and approximates it as the size of a chamber. In this way, the accurate capacity can be measured with being hardly influenced by the temperature, material of the wall surface, etc.
